Home Battery Backup vs. Generator: Key Differences in Fuel, Cost, and Maintenance

When evaluating Power Outage Solutions, the choice between a home battery and a gas generator often comes down to how they operate. Generators run on fossil fuels like propane or gasoline, converting chemical energy into electricity. In contrast, home batteries store energy from the grid or solar panels, releasing it silently during an outage.

Regarding cost, generators typically have a lower upfront price tag but incur ongoing fuel and maintenance expenses, including oil changes and engine tune-ups. Batteries have a higher initial investment but virtually zero fuel costs and minimal maintenance since they have no moving parts. Furthermore, batteries offer instant backup, whereas generators require a startup sequence and manual refueling, making batteries the more hands-off, modern solution for homeowners seeking seamless protection.

How Long Will a Home Battery Keep My Lights On During a Blackout?

Understanding backup duration is critical when selecting Power Outage Solutions. The runtime of a home battery depends on its capacity and the household’s energy consumption. For example, a typical system can power essential appliances—lights, Wi-Fi, and refrigerators—for several hours or even days when paired with solar panels. Generator Buying Guide: Fuel Types, Transfer Switches, and Installation Costs

When considering generator-based Power Outage Solutions, several factors must be evaluated carefully. Fuel type is a primary consideration: gasoline generators are widely available but less efficient for long-term use, while diesel and propane options provide better durability and storage stability. Transfer switches are another essential component, enabling safe and seamless switching between grid power and generator supply. Installation costs can vary significantly depending on system size, wiring complexity, and local regulations.

However, generators come with ongoing expenses, including fuel storage, regular servicing, and potential part replacements. Noise levels and emissions may also impact usability, especially in residential areas. While generators can deliver high power output for extended periods, their reliance on fuel supply chains can be a limitation during emergencies. The Future of Home Backup: Why "Solar Plus Storage" is Gaining Popularity

The shift toward sustainable Power Outage Solutions has accelerated the adoption of solar plus storage systems. By combining solar panels with lithium battery storage, users can generate and store their own electricity, reducing dependence on the grid. This approach not only ensures backup power during outages but also lowers electricity bills through peak shaving and energy optimization.
